First Class Care Wisconsin
First Class Care Wisconsin is a retirement facility located in MILWAUKEE in the 53218 zip code area. Some of the services it may offer to Wisconsin seniors include 4 senior apartments, assisted living, memory care and senior living units. Full list of services and amenities that may be offered by First Class Care Wisconsin can be seen below.
Address: 5441 N 73RD ST, Milwaukee, Wisconsin 53218
County: MILWAUKEE County
Capacity: 4 senior citizens
Licence# 13560

What is the cost structure of retirement communities like First Class Care Wisconsin?
The cost of retirement communities such as First Class Care Wisconsin can vary widely based on several factors. These factors include location, the type of community (e.g., independent living, assisted living, or memory care), the size of the living space, and the range of services and amenities provided. Monthly fees typically cover accommodation, meals, utilities, maintenance, and some level of healthcare services. Some communities may also require an entrance fee or a buy-in fee, which can be a significant upfront cost. It's crucial to thoroughly review the pricing structure and contracts before choosing a retirement community to ensure you understand all associated costs and payment options.

What should I consider when planning for the financial aspects of retirement community living?
Planning for the financial aspects of retirement community living is essential. Start by assessing your current financial situation, including your savings, investments, and income sources such as pensions or Social Security. Determine your budget for monthly living expenses and factor in the cost of the retirement community, including any entrance fees or buy-in fees. Consider whether you may need to access long-term care insurance or Medicaid in the future. It's advisable to consult with a financial advisor or eldercare specialist to create a comprehensive financial plan that ensures you can comfortably afford retirement community living while maintaining financial security.
